Uncovering an Early American Same-Sex Marriage

Introduction Rachel Hope Cleves’ Charity & Sylvia: A Same-Sex Marriage in Early America: Charity Bryant and Sylvia Drake are a same-sex couple who lived in 19th century New England. The author, who carries out thorough archival research and uses creative interpretations of personal correspondence, argues that they recognized themselves as a married couple in early ... Read More

Major Issues in the Early American Republic

The early years of the American Republic grappled with several defining issues and compromises: The Three-Fifths Compromise on counting enslaved persons for representation despite the moral failings of slavery. The ideological clash between Federalists wanting a strong central government and Anti-Federalists/Democratic-Republicans favoring state power.
